Portland cement
how long does it keep after opening the bag?
TIA |

Portland cement
George wrote:
how long does it keep after opening the bag? TIA That entirely depends on local hunmidity. I had a bag I got this summer for some odd jobs. Left outside in the old landrover. The outside and top had caked, but inside it was still powdery. It set Ok when I had to put in two half bricks to tidy up some decorative brickwork. If you seal it against moisture,. it lasts forever. If it gets rained on, its a solid lump the next day ;-) If its still powdery, its OK. |
